Air Force SC fly-half Gayantha Iddamalgoda delivered a commanding Player-of-the-Match performance as the home team continued their unbeaten run with a well-controlled 28/14 win over Navy SC, who are yet to win a single game in their three outings so far.

Gayantha was instrumental throughout, contributing 11 points through three penalties and two conversions to steer the hosts to another composed success.

Air Force laid a solid foundation in the first half, dictating territory and tempo to build an 18/0 lead at the short breather. Iddamalgoda opened the scoring with a 30-metre penalty before lock Maleesha Weerakoon powered through for the opening try, which the fly-half converted. Hooker and national player Shahika Kaushan then crossed from a well-executed five-metre line-out, and Iddamalgoda capped a dominant half with a long-range penalty on the stroke of halftime.

Navy showed greater urgency after the turnaround, with tries from Chirantha Kaluarachchi and Isuru Perera both converted by Thilina Weerasinghe briefly threatening a comeback. However, Air Force remained composed under pressure, absorbing the challenge with disciplined defence.

The contest was sealed four minutes from full time when the Air Force scrum-half sniped through the fringes for the decisive try, converted by Iddamalgoda. The result underlined Air Force SC’s growing confidence and control this season as they continue to establish themselves as serious title contenders.

Referee was Gihan Yatawara.
